commit b73bc49ea73f74afb815fe8826ec8feddf98d241 Author: Abhishek Rawat <[email protected]> AuthorDate: Thu Aug 24 13:21:26 2023 -0700 IMPALA-12400: Test expected executors used for planning when no executor groups are healthy Added a custom cluster test for testing number of executors used for planning when no executor groups are healthy. Planner should use num executors from 'num_expected_executors' or 'expected_executor_group_sets' when executor groups aren't healthy.
